Football fans are praying for Philadelphia Eagles fullback and special teams player Ben VanSumeren after he suffered a gruesome-looking injury in Thursday night’s season opener.
Ben VanSumeren suffered an injury on the game’s opening play, a 27-yard kick return by Cowboys wide receiver/returner KaVontae Turpin, and had to be carted off. In a wild and bizarre scene, star defensive tackle Jalen Carter was ejected moments later for spitting on Cowboys quarterback Dak Prescott.

Ben VanSumeren signed with the Eagles as an undrafted free agent out of Michigan State in 2023. Unfortunately, his 2024 season was cut short by a significant knee injury he suffered during practice. Philadelphia went on to win Super Bowl 59 over the Kansas City Chiefs.
